Estate living in the heart of West Lake Hills and set on a private 2+ acre double lot, 1421 Circle Ridge has end of the road seclusion, expansive views and the privacy and security of backing to Wild Basin Nature Preserve. Built in 2005 and updated in 2024 by Erika Chavez Interiors, this 8,400+ sq/ft home’s steel entry doors, 15-foot ceilings and panoramic views welcome you home.
Inside you will find an entertainer’s floorplan with multiple living and dining areas, a wet bar, dining space, coffee bar, chef’s kitchen appointed with a waterfall island and Wolf Sub Zero appliances. The main level also features the primary suite, guest suite, powder room, laundry room and mud room/drop zone. The primary suite is a retreat by any measure, with designer wall coverings and fixtures, an oversized double shower, soaking tub, double vanities, and oversized walk-in closets. Downstairs each bedroom has its own ensuite bathroom, there is a playroom, study and additional laundry room, wine tasting room with 500+ bottle cellar.
Outside a circle drive, oversized three car garage, native landscaping, gives way to a incredible views and multiple decks for lounging. The pool, spa, fountain, sport court, turfed yard, outdoor grill, fireplace are all flanked by a detached casita with a full bedroom, bathroom and kitchen.
Located minutes HEB and esteemed Eanes Schools, Circle Ridge provides the conveniences of in-town living with the relaxation of a private retreat setting.
